Step 1: Structure Every Page with an Answer-First Format
ANSWER CAPSULE: Answer-first formatting — placing a direct, self-contained 40–75 word answer at the top of every section — is the single highest-impact structural change you can make to increase AI citation rates. Research into GEO (Generative Engine Optimization) practices shows this approach increases ChatGPT citation rates by 140–340% compared to traditional introductory-style content. CONTEXT: AI language models are trained to extract the most direct and relevant response to a query. When a page buries its key claim in paragraph three after a broad introduction, the model's extraction algorithm scores that content lower than a page that leads with the answer. Every major section of your content should open with a capsule answer — a statement that, if extracted in isolation, fully addresses the heading's implied question. This is sometimes called 'modular content' because each section is self-contained enough to be cited independently. Practical implementation: audit your existing pages and identify sections that begin with phrases like 'In today's rapidly changing landscape' or 'It's important to consider.' Rewrite those openings to lead with the definitive claim. For example, instead of 'Content marketing has become increasingly important for SaaS brands,' write: 'SaaS brands that publish weekly answer-first content generate 3x more AI citation events than those publishing monthly opinion pieces, based on 2024 GEO benchmark data.' The specificity and directness signal authoritative sourcing to AI extraction systems. Step 2: Engineer Entity Density Across Your Content
ANSWER CAPSULE: Entity density — the number of named people, brands, products, locations, and industry terms on a page — directly correlates with AI citation probability. Pages with 15 or more named entities per page achieve a 4.8x higher likelihood of being cited in AI-generated answers compared to generic, entity-sparse content. CONTEXT: AI models understand the world through entities and their relationships. A page that names specific companies, technologies, methodologies, and individuals signals to the model that it contains authoritative, specific knowledge — not generic content that could apply to anyone. For enterprise brands, this means replacing vague category language with precise named references. Instead of 'leading analytics platforms,' name Tableau, Looker, and Power BI. Instead of 'enterprise CRM solutions,' name Salesforce Sales Cloud, HubSpot Enterprise, and Microsoft Dynamics 365. Entity density also includes your own brand. The first 100 words of every page should include your company name, business category, primary offering, and a key differentiator. For a Therankcollective client in the fintech space, this might look like: 'Therankcollective, a GEO agency specializing in AI search citation optimization, helps fintech brands like [Client Name] appear in ChatGPT and Perplexity answers for high-intent queries including [specific query clusters].' This is not keyword stuffing — it is entity disambiguation, the process by which AI models confirm they are referencing the correct entity in their training data. Step 4: Implement Schema Markup for AI Extraction
ANSWER CAPSULE: Schema markup — structured data vocabulary from Schema.org — signals to AI crawlers exactly what type of content a page contains, dramatically improving extraction accuracy. HowTo, FAQPage, Article, and Organization schema are the four schema types most directly associated with increased AI citation rates in 2025–2026. CONTEXT: While schema markup was originally designed to improve Google rich results, its role in GEO has expanded significantly. AI search engines like Perplexity, which actively crawls and indexes the live web, use structured data to understand content hierarchy, author authority, and content type before deciding whether to cite a source. HowTo schema is particularly powerful for process-oriented content — exactly the type of guide you are reading now. By marking up numbered steps with HowTo schema, you allow AI engines to extract individual steps as discrete answer units, increasing the surface area of your content that can appear in AI responses. FAQPage schema serves a similar function: each question-answer pair becomes an independently extractable unit. Step 7: Audit Your Existing Content for AI Citation Readiness
ANSWER CAPSULE: A GEO content audit evaluates your existing pages against the structural, semantic, and authority signals AI engines use to select citations. Most enterprise brands discover that 60–80% of their existing content fails at least two major AI citation criteria — answer-first structure, entity density, schema markup, or source attribution — making a systematic audit the fastest path to AI visibility gains. CONTEXT: Conducting a GEO audit does not require starting from scratch. The most common finding is that existing high-quality content is simply formatted incorrectly for AI extraction. A well-researched 2,000-word article may contain exactly the information ChatGPT would want to cite — but if it opens with a narrative introduction, buries its key claims in the middle, and lacks schema markup, the model will pass it over in favor of a shorter, more structurally direct competitor page. The audit process involves: (1) Crawling existing pages to identify section-by-section structure; (2) Scoring each page against answer-first, entity density, citation, schema, and E-E-A-T criteria; (3) Prioritizing pages by traffic potential and query relevance; (4) Executing rewrites and schema additions in order of priority.
